# Service Accounts: String Extraction

The `extract-i18n` script pulls translatable strings from all Bramblewick repos and pushes them to the Glossa service. It runs under the `i18n-extractor` service account. Do not run it under your personal account; Glossa rate-limits individual users aggressively. The account has write access to the staging catalog only. Set the token in your shell before invoking the script. The current staging token is below.

API key for kahap-kafog: zpat15_6qzxZ7YR8aDwjmp

**Capacity note: config hot-reload on Thornwick gateway**

Quick heads-up for the sync: every hot-reload currently reparses the full config tree and briefly doubles resident memory while old and new snapshots coexist. Fine at today's size, but the Redmoor rollout will triple config volume, so we need headroom or we'll OOM mid-reload. Proposal: cap reload concurrency, debounce watcher events, and keep two generations max. Suggested limits, pending load-test sign-off, are as follows.

constants for kaduf-hadup:
QUOTAS = {
    "zorath": 2,
    "ralael": 5,
}

The reduction falls primarily on print and sponsorship lines; digital spend under the Solvane campaign is protected. Branch managers should note that local promotion allowances drop from 3.2% to 2.6% of branch revenue, and all discretionary events above the Tarnwell threshold require pre-approval from Hessler's office. Reforecasts are due within three weeks. The confidential note on forward plans appears directly below.

management briefing: The finance team signed off on a budget of $279.9 million for Project Oliiel.

Night-shift staff: Floor 4 of the Tellhaven Building opens this week. After 21:00, access is via the rear stairwell only; the lifts are locked out overnight during the settling period. Complete a walk-through of the new floor once per shift and log it. The stairwell keypad accepts the code below.

badge for yahop-fawep: bdg-XBKXI-68071